The “closed country” edicts of Japan stayed in force for 220 years, isolating Japan from much of the world around them. The edicts ended in 1852 when the overwhelming power of the US navy, under Commodore Matthew Calbraith Perry (not the actor from Friends), effectively forced the Japanese to open their markets … the veda group https://redcodeagency.com
